WATER EXTINGUISHING SYSTEMS

All high-rise buildings including residences, shopping malls, parking lots, accommodation, education, health care, trade, storage, production, etc. should use systems that include appropriate types of sprinkler heads, depending on the characteristics of the spaces.

The areas and buildings to be protected by automatic sprinkler system are classified in low, medium and high hazard groups depending on their intended use. If there is more than one hazard class in the same building or area; the system is solved according to the class with the highest hazard. Before starting the Sprinkler System design, it is very important to determine the hazard class of the facility to be designed correctly.

Depending on the hazard class, sprinkler heads also differ according to the requirements of the selected system. As a basis for Sprinkler Systems design, we are here to work with our experienced engineer staff within the scope of national and international standards such as EN 12845, NFPA and FM Global and to protect your risks by analyzing them correctly. System Types ;

 

  • Wet Pipe Sprinkler Systems

It is the most commonly used sprinkler system with the simplest installation. It can be used safely in areas where there is no danger of freezing. It is especially used in Social Buildings, Parking Lots, Trade Centers, Hotels, Public Buildings, Factories and Warehouses.

 

 

  • Dry Pipe Sprinkler Systems

These systems are used in freezing and unheated environments or in areas open to the outside environment. The system uses compressed air or nitrogen instead of water.

 

  • Deluge Sprinkler Systems

It is especially used in Industrial warehouses, Aircraft Maintenance Hangars, Fuel or Oil Storage Facilities, Tank Cooling Systems, Transformer Protection and areas where fire must be suppressed quickly where special danger is involved. It can be supplied and installed with Hydraulic Activation, Pneumatic Activation or Fire Detection System activation options.

 

  • Pre-Action Sprinkler Systems

It is used in critical areas of Computer Rooms, Energy Distribution Rooms, Archive Areas, Libraries, Museums, Museums, Historical Buildings, Cold Rooms, Printing Houses or Factories where valuable products are produced. It is installed with Non-Interlock, Single- Interlock or Double-Interlock options.
